    To replay for funsies I have to say Emerald

    To sink your teeth in for a long time B2 or platinum

    Platinum has a definite edge for runs since the DS games of Sinnoh included a feature to add wild Pokemon to your playthrough if you inserted a GBA cart in them, this gives them a lot of replayability in my opinion

    >What do you think is the best pokemon game?
    Honestly? There is no best Pokemon game. Every game does something better than another game.
    I believe that Kanto has the best world, but none of the 3 Kanto games have good facilities. I believe the Hoenn and Sinnoh games have the best facilities, but teambuilding in the gen 3 and 4 games isn't very good compared to later gens. Later games have the best teambuilding and online, but I don't really care for their worlds too much. Etc etc.

    I dunno, depends on what you mean by best? RSE has a solid main game in almost every, E in particular just makes it better, but RS lacks much to do after that and one of Emerald's battle facilities is a war crime. HGSS has major nostalgia factor for me, remaking a game I played a ton as a kid, but also just adds even more to do. The main game isn't stellar, it's perfectly fine at the worst, but the side stuff definitely puts it way above most of the other games. BW is another solid main story, has a nice little postgame, it's just an all arounder, but it doesn't excel in enough areas for me to be that enthusiastic about it aside from saying it's the best first version, probably by a fairly wide margin. B2W2 has a nice variety in the postgame as well, and offers some interesting challenges in general, but unlike BW the story the first time through is really weak and doesn't really justify a lot of the cutscenes. Both of the GameCube titles are really interesting, but those are about as far from the standard Pokemon gameplay as you could get before Let's Go and Legends, so I dunno if you could call it the best Pokemon game.
